|
|
ceph status
2 x6 f' L' M# _0 |/ Q! H* H L1 o3 I cluster:7 |# u& z D$ ?- B. P/ R0 C
id: ed60a380-c9bd-11eb-ad78-000c29ad02de
# k! h) _& [" Y) m* M' m( w2 p- ]; p z health: HEALTH_WARN4 G! o# W1 |* _! t3 q }. [: n
Degraded data redundancy: 1 pg undersized# _4 z+ C; c$ ?7 Q, s0 O$ U
\% ?9 N3 c; d5 z& C- G q services:0 f. X1 i8 X. W9 l1 R( a2 P
mon: 1 daemons, quorum controller (age 18m)/ P- I% v+ e4 {) I/ `
mgr: controller.ifotuc(active, since 7m)" s: `% H7 M- F' I
osd: 6 osds: 6 up (since 12m), 6 in (since 12m); 1 remapped pgs
) A6 x- n8 I: f: g. B) L$ A 1 h- G: m! C( ?$ `
data:
7 F. j) X; A( E9 m pools: 1 pools, 1 pgs+ O$ d: v9 V; Y$ E' _8 {: \
objects: 0 objects, 0 B
& B, H/ }- i8 U2 v6 ~8 t. _2 b( a usage: 6.0 GiB used, 114 GiB / 120 GiB avail
: J# V& E3 Y, o pgs: 1 active+undersized+remapped 5 w/ o. t+ X/ Z% X5 x% F( y
Degraded data redundancy: 1 pg undersized
/ l: Q! ~4 S7 |$ g3 o* W& `5 J* H; S ^/ t$ |
+ \/ B3 w; k( v2 s% h& k) }4 S
; M/ w1 B# W4 p( G, Z1 M将调小size和min_size
$ M" x' A: r% z; b+ Bceph osd pool ls detail
4 J7 h$ a/ m8 U, A5 z/ Cpool 1 'device_health_metrics' replicated size 3 min_size 1 crush_rule 0 object_hash rjenkins pg_num 1 pgp_num 1 autoscale_mode on last_change 51 flags hashpspool stripe_width 0 pg_num_min 1 application mgr_devicehealth2 V" {1 M: Z: d) n
7 H9 H3 x1 d% r; {6 _ceph osd pool set device_health_metrics size 2& `5 O9 R! I# p7 k
; b1 A8 m8 P0 t
ceph osd pool set device_health_metrics min_size 1
9 w9 |5 A1 p6 i' |2 x0 u6 I; z' Iset pool 1 min_size to 1) R9 s1 ?. S& Z1 T
, ?' z |* n# @) R N8 n[root@controller ~]# ceph -s
& M& P1 I) f2 `) W! W3 N cluster:6 r4 }1 @$ {# D; p. i
id: ed60a380-c9bd-11eb-ad78-000c29ad02de ]8 W) J' r, |' i+ k8 [# m
health: HEALTH_OK
" Q6 |* H9 [9 W0 O; R* h ( _4 L& S1 t j+ }
services:
6 M* ]2 O l- W9 I, Q mon: 1 daemons, quorum controller (age 17m)9 g z7 C- g7 `
mgr: controller.ifotuc(active, since 5m)
. i4 {; m9 X* w1 Z+ E osd: 6 osds: 6 up (since 11m), 6 in (since 11m); 1 remapped pgs: F5 L0 \. J1 R1 L; ~; h+ k7 k
! [" O9 y( `, d% W) {
data:
. o: ~/ s/ f3 _; t pools: 1 pools, 1 pgs
, z6 k" }( W9 d0 T$ X1 L objects: 0 objects, 0 B
J. a+ F$ `5 @/ s0 ^! T usage: 6.0 GiB used, 114 GiB / 120 GiB avail) w. m h6 P; f; o' l& i- \' E
pgs: 1 active+undersized+remapped
" P# ~# {7 p G+ u, K: }) d& }
/ i) \% ~! I( s+ s9 R6 z# g% f" M/ z% n G, g8 A
[root@controller ~]# ceph -s* V3 [0 ], w9 m: a
cluster:
3 ?# l5 ` W1 n& K( Z- G id: ed60a380-c9bd-11eb-ad78-000c29ad02de
2 ^/ a0 l- b7 J! Q& E. D) D$ d4 B. v health: HEALTH_OK2 f @5 G1 x& O+ t
% O# ~5 u* j4 O( `
services:+ A, ~- {; { F4 i& S) ~
mon: 1 daemons, quorum controller (age 21m)
0 t: [5 t' \* {( G4 J8 u4 R mgr: controller.ifotuc(active, since 9m)
- s, G6 a/ b* E: l; `+ p osd: 6 osds: 6 up (since 15m), 6 in (since 15m); 1 remapped pgs6 U" o3 |, @: v
6 q, u5 a/ I4 {4 q& y" k
data:8 ?' l, p' x7 h
pools: 1 pools, 1 pgs
) u; W( S. V: V( s, ~ objects: 0 objects, 0 B: S( y8 w! K* a2 ~' v6 l+ T
usage: 6.0 GiB used, 114 GiB / 120 GiB avail' e/ p* o0 L: {0 {0 N
pgs: 1 active+clean+remapped
. g7 ^9 T* j8 g& D+ b5 i. U+ y; z6 Z
设置低于默认值就正常了。奇怪的问题。这是octopus版本的问题。0 F/ L! y. s' O# I
device_health_metrics 是由cephadm安装后默认生成的。
# _ G7 z+ M8 t0 ?3 H' K |
|